A mer is palindromic if and only if its first half is the reverse compliment of its second half. This is always done so to work with the reversed-complement of a given sequence if it contains an open reading frame(a region that encodes for a protein sequence during the transcription process) on the reverse strand. It is standard practice that unless otherwise stated, a nucleotide sequence is written left to right beginning with its 5 (five-prime) phosphate end and then ending with its 3 (three-prime) hydroxyl end where 5 and 3 refer to the position of these groups on the 5-sided sugar ring (ribose or deoxyribose) of the backbone.
